Highways Lead

Reference: oixhbf4jzr9lrpswlv6w

We are seeking an experienced Highways Lead to provide technical leadership across the planning, design, delivery and maintenance of highway and transportation projects. This is an opportunity to take ownership of complex programmes, guide multidisciplinary teams and ensure that projects are delivered safely, efficiently and to the required standards. You will contribute to the development of highways strategies, provide expert advice to stakeholders and help shape practical, sustainable solutions that support the needs of communities and users.

Your responsibilities will include leading the preparation and review of highway designs, specifications, technical reports, estimates and contract documentation; overseeing project delivery from feasibility through to completion; and monitoring programme, budget, quality and risk. You will coordinate internal teams, consultants, contractors and statutory bodies, resolve technical issues, and ensure compliance with relevant legislation, design standards, health and safety requirements and environmental objectives. You will also support procurement, tender evaluations, site inspections, construction supervision and the successful handover of completed schemes. A key part of the role will be developing less experienced colleagues, sharing best practice and promoting consistent technical standards.

Applicants should have substantial experience in highways, civil engineering or transportation, with a strong understanding of highway design, construction and asset management principles. Professional registration or demonstrable progress towards chartered status is desirable, together with experience managing projects, budgets and external suppliers. You will need excellent communication, negotiation and organisational skills, the ability to interpret technical information and legislation, and confidence in making sound decisions in a changing environment. Experience with relevant design software, contract forms and project management tools would be advantageous. A proactive, collaborative approach and commitment to delivering safe, inclusive and sustainable transport infrastructure are essential.
